Singer-actress Beyonce Knowles has been threatened with a 666,600 pound ($1 million) lawsuit after pulling out of a New York nightclub show.

The "Crazy In Love" hitmaker was set to perform at the Big Apple's M2 Saturday after the establishment's owner Joey Morrissey agreed to pay her 133,300 pounds for the performance.

However, the pop star suddenly axed the appearance Wednesday, with her representatives claiming she was too busy preparing for her North American tour, reported femalefirst.co.uk.

"They said she was too busy with the launching of the tour and that she wouldn't have time to do the kickoff party," said Morrissey.

"We sold tables for thousands of dollars for the show and spent a huge sum on renting a soundboard and other equipment as per their stipulations," he added.

Morrissey is now threatening to file a lawsuit against Beyonce over the cancellation, claiming the club has suffered a loss of reputation in addition to his lost cash.
